diff --git a/client/src/app/site/site.component.ts b/client/src/app/site/site.component.ts index 40ca1ffb1..99fabfbf7 100644 --- a/client/src/app/site/site.component.ts +++ b/client/src/app/site/site.component.ts @@ -106,8 +106,13 @@ export class SiteComponent extends BaseComponent implements OnInit { overlayService.setSpinner(true, translate.instant('Loading data. Please wait...')); this.operator.getViewUserObservable().subscribe(user => { - this.username = user ? user.short_name : translate.instant('Guest'); - this.isLoggedIn = !!user; + if (!operator.isAnonymous) { + this.username = user ? user.short_name : ''; + this.isLoggedIn = true; + } else { + this.username = translate.instant('Guest'); + this.isLoggedIn = false; + } }); offlineService.isOffline().subscribe(offline => {